Subject: [PATCH v5 06/11] genirq: Remove unused GENERIC_PENDING_IRQ_CHIPFLAGS kconfig option
Date: Sun, 9 Feb 2025 09:46:50 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250209041655.331470-7-apatel@ventanamicro.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250209041655.331470-1-apatel@ventanamicro.com>
The GENERIC_PENDING_IRQ_CHIPFLAGS kconfig option is no used anywhere
hence remove it.
Fixes: f94a18249b7f ("genirq: Remove IRQ_MOVE_PCNTXT and related code")
Signed-off-by: Anup Patel <apatel@ventanamicro.com>
---
kernel/irq/Kconfig | 4 ----
1 file changed, 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/kernel/irq/Kconfig b/kernel/irq/Kconfig
index 5432418c0fea..875f25ed6f71 100644
--- a/kernel/irq/Kconfig
+++ b/kernel/irq/Kconfig
@@ -31,10 +31,6 @@ config GENERIC_IRQ_EFFECTIVE_AFF_MASK
config GENERIC_PENDING_IRQ
bool
-# Deduce delayed migration from top-level interrupt chip flags
-config GENERIC_PENDING_IRQ_CHIPFLAGS
- bool
-
# Support for generic irq migrating off cpu before the cpu is offline.
config GENERIC_IRQ_MIGRATION
bool
